I'm not too sure of the transmission date yet, but we film the actual item next week. We've made 60ft of straight track and a 6ft high ramp. The rider is bricking it, its safe to say.

First tests of the straight sections were not good. The torque at the back wheel would make the 'tyre' slip slightly, resulting in it running out of phase with the bumps. We've added a ton of grip paint to counter that.

The best thing is the C90! We've not modified it that much, i can swap the wheels over between square and round now in about 5 mins. Not bad. The bike has done the same size proportion jump we require using a stuntman and round wheels so we know it's man enough. We just need it (and the presenter, who isnt a stuntman) to perform equally well with square wheels.
